B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a mechanism for preventing a boom head from dropping out of a boring device such as a tunnel jumbo provided with a boom for supporting a guide shell on which a rock drill is mounted.

2. Description of the Related Art In drilling work such as tunnel excavation,
The drilling device is used under severe conditions, and the boom supporting the guide shell on which the rock drill is mounted is constantly exposed to impacts caused by rocks whose tips fall from the face and the roof. If the falling rock is large, not only the boom is damaged but also the bogie body of the drilling device may be damaged, which is very dangerous.

[0003] In order to minimize the damage of the falling rock without affecting the bogie body of the boring device when the rock is large, the boom head supporting the guide shell is connected to the front end of the boom with fixing bolts. This bolt was designed to be broken if an abnormal external force was applied to the boom head that would damage the boom head.

[Problem to be Solved by the Invention] However, although the fixing bolt is not large enough to be cut at one time, an improper operation such as falling rocks or causing a guide shell to collide with the bedrock can cause local damage. Is repeated, the fixing bolt may gradually progress without any damage being found, and may suddenly break at an unexpected time, possibly causing the boom head to fall off.

The present invention solves such a problem in the boom of the drilling device, and provides a boom head falling-off prevention mechanism capable of preventing the boom head from falling off immediately due to breakage of a fixing bolt. With the goal.

SUMMARY OF THE INVENTION The present invention relates to a boring device in which a boom head for supporting a guide shell on which a rock drill is mounted is connected to a front end of a boom pivotally supported by a bogie by a fixing bolt. The above-mentioned problem is solved by providing a dummy bolt at a connection portion between the motor and the boom head via a cushioning material.

[Function] Since the dummy bolt is mounted via the cushioning material, it does not normally participate in fixing the connection between the boom and the boom head. Even if an abnormal external force acts on the boom head, the dummy bolt is not damaged. Does not occur. If the fixing bolt is broken for any reason and the boom head tries to fall off, the dummy bolt supports the boom head at a position displaced by the amount of shrinkage of the cushioning material and prevents the dummy bolt from falling off. Since the boom head is displaced by the amount of shrinkage of the cushioning material, the breakage of the fixing bolt is immediately detected, and the operator can take measures.
